Actress Seo Kwon-soon has confessed to her 'golden spoon' upbringing.

On the September 30th episode of SBS's variety show 'Shoes Off, Single for Men' (hereafter 'Single for Men'), the 'K-Fierce Hunters' special featured guests Kim Yong-rim, Seo Kwon-soon, and Lee Kwan-hee.

During the show, Lee Sang-min asked Seo Kwon-soon, "I heard you grew up in a wealthy family, is that true?" Seo Kwon-soon admitted, "Yes, we had bodyguards, employees, babysitters, and a driver. Our family was well-off."

When it was mentioned that her in-laws are also wealthy, Seo Kwon-soon revealed, "As a wedding gift, my father-in-law built us a building, which has been continuously upgraded."

Tak Jae-hoon commented, "You must be working because you love it," to which Seo Kwon-soon replied with a smile, "That's right. I love acting."

Seo Kwon-soon, born in 1948, debuted as a first-generation MBC talent in 1969. She married Kim Dong-in in 1971 and immigrated to the United States, returning to Korea after 11 years. She has two daughters and is well-known for her role as a mother-in-law in the series 'Couple Clinic: Love and War.'
